Frequently Asked Questions For Adult Mountain Bike Helmets

When selecting an adult mountain bike helmet, consider features such as ventilation, weight, and fit. A well-ventilated helmet helps keep you cool during rides, while a lightweight design enhances comfort over long distances. Additionally, ensure the helmet has adjustable straps and a secure fit to provide maximum protection.

Adult mountain bike helmets are typically constructed from materials like expanded polystyrene (EPS) foam for impact absorption and polycarbonate or in-molded shells for durability. Some helmets also incorporate advanced materials like MIPS technology, which helps reduce rotational forces during impacts. Understanding these materials can help you choose a helmet that balances safety and comfort.

To find the right size for an adult mountain bike helmet, measure the circumference of your head just above your eyebrows. Use this measurement to consult the sizing chart provided by the manufacturer, as sizes can vary between brands. A proper fit should feel snug but comfortable, with the helmet sitting level on your head.

Ventilation is crucial in an adult mountain bike helmet as it helps regulate temperature and moisture during rides. Good airflow can prevent overheating, especially during intense activities or warm weather. Look for helmets with multiple vents and channels designed to enhance airflow for a more comfortable riding experience.

Yes, there are different styles of adult mountain bike helmets designed for various riding conditions. Some helmets are optimized for downhill riding with added protection and coverage, while others are lightweight and streamlined for cross-country or trail riding. Understanding the type of riding you plan to do can help you choose the most suitable helmet style.
